Why These Are the Top Kitchen Remodeling Contractors in Golden Eagle

** The kitchen remodeling market for Golden Eagle residents is characterized by a reliance on contractors from nearby larger towns like Jerseyville and Alton. The market is not highly saturated with specialized "kitchen-only" remodelers; instead, most providers are full-service general contractors or specialized tradespeople (e.g., countertop fabricators) who have expanded into full remodels. Competition is moderate, which helps maintain service quality. Due to the rural nature of the area, homeowners should expect a project timeline that includes a travel premium for crews. The average quality of work is generally high, as these local businesses rely heavily on reputation and word-of-mouth in a close-knit community. Typical pricing for a full kitchen remodel in this region is competitive compared to major metros, but can vary widely based on materials. A mid-range project can range from $25,000 - $50,000, while high-end projects with custom cabinetry and premium stone can easily exceed $75,000. It is crucial to verify licensing and insurance directly with any contractor, as requirements can vary.

Frequently Asked Questions About Kitchen Remodeling in Golden Eagle

Get answers to common questions about kitchen remodeling services in Golden Eagle, Illinois.

1What is a realistic budget range for a full kitchen remodel in Golden Eagle, and how do local factors influence cost?

For a full remodel in Golden Eagle, homeowners can expect a typical range of $25,000 to $60,000+, depending on the scope and material choices. Local factors like the need to coordinate with Calhoun County building permits, potential ferry schedules for material delivery across the Illinois River, and the limited local contractor pool can sometimes add to project costs. It's wise to budget an additional 10-15% for unforeseen issues common in older homes in the area.

2How does the seasonal weather in Golden Eagle, IL, affect the remodeling timeline?

Golden Eagle's humid summers and cold winters significantly impact scheduling. Summer is ideal for projects involving ventilation or drying materials like drywall mud, while deep winter can delay deliveries and make it difficult for crews to travel. The most reliable windows for starting a project are typically late spring (May) and early fall (September), avoiding the peak humidity and the harshest winter conditions on the river.

3Are there any specific local permits or regulations in Calhoun County I need to be aware of for my kitchen remodel?

Yes, Calhoun County and the Village of Golden Eagle have specific requirements. You will likely need a building permit for structural, electrical, and plumbing work, and inspections are mandatory. Given the area's proximity to the Mississippi River floodplain, there may be additional considerations for any exterior modifications or drainage. Always verify requirements with the Calhoun County Building and Zoning Department before starting.

4What should I look for when choosing a kitchen remodeling contractor in the Golden Eagle area?

Prioritize contractors with proven experience in Calhoun County who understand the logistical challenges of the river region. Verify they are licensed, insured, and familiar with local codes. Ask for references from nearby projects and check their reputation with the local community. Due to the smaller market, a contractor's availability and willingness to travel to Golden Eagle are also key factors.

5My home in Golden Eagle is older; what are common hidden issues found during kitchen remodels here?

In Golden Eagle's historic homes, common surprises include outdated knob-and-tube wiring, galvanized plumbing pipes that need replacement, and uneven or damaged subfloors. The region's humidity can also lead to moisture issues behind walls. A reputable local contractor will plan for these possibilities during the initial inspection and factor potential remediation into the project's scope and contingency budget.
